Number One, 1950 (Lavender Mist) embodies the artistic breakthrough Pollock reached between 1947 and 1950. It was painted in an old barn-turned-studio next to a small house on the East End of Long Island, where Pollock lived and worked from 1945 on.

Paul Jackson Pollock ( / ˈpɒlək /; January 28, 1912 - August 11, 1956) was an American painter. A major figure in the abstract expressionist movement, Pollock was widely noticed for his "drip technique" of pouring or splashing liquid household paint onto a horizontal surface, enabling him to view and paint his canvases from all angles.

No. 1 (Lavender Mist) is an iconic painting by Jackson Pollock, created in 1950. The artwork measures 7'3″ x 9'10" and features a complex, chaotic assemblage of drips and splashes, all made through the artist's drip action technique.

Jackson Pollock painted Lavender Mist in 1950 as an expression of his abstract expressionism style. He was heavily influenced by surrealism and was interested in exploring the subconscious mind through his works. Pollock was known for his 'drip' technique, where he would pour, fling and drip paint onto the canvas.
